Sen. Claire McCaskill (D-Mo.) is getting additional security after a tea party-affiliated activist backing one of her GOP opponents publicly declared that they “have to kill the Claire Bear.”
The U.S. Capitol Police contacted local police in Kirkwood, Mo., and asked them to step up patrols near McCaskill’s home. McCaskill also has more personal security present at her campaign and official events, sources said.
The beefed-up security comes after Scott Boston, a conservative activist, told a tea party event last Thursday that McCaskill was an “evil monster” and needed to be removed from office, according to a transcript of his comments.
Boston was speaking a Tea Party Express event. That group is endorsing Sarah Steelman, who is vying for the GOP senatorial nomination to take on McCaskill in the fall.
“We have to get Claire McCaskill out,” Boston said, according to the audio recording of the event. “We have to kill the Claire Bear, ladies and gentlemen.”
Boston added: “She walks around like she’s some sort of Rainbow Brite Care Bear or something, but really she’s an evil monster.”
Missouri Democrats called on all three of McCaskill’s potential challengers to repudiate Boston’s comments.
